cURL, если https не включен в URL - PullRequest
0 голосов
/ 05 мая 2019

Я использую следующий запрос PHP curl для удаления данных с удаленного веб-сайта:

$ch = curl_init();
curl_setopt($ch, CURLOPT_HEADER, 0);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); 
curl_setopt($ch, CURLOPT_URL, $URL);
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, 0); // Skip SSL Verification
$rsData = curl_exec($ch);
curl_close($ch);
return $rsData;

Теперь, когда я пытаюсь очистить данные из https://www.dsebd.org, я должен упомянуть https:// в $URL. Без упоминания https:// данные не извлекаются. Но насколько я понимаю, поскольку CURLOPT_SSL_VERIFYPEER установлен на 0, я могу опустить https:// из $URL.

Тогда, почему CURLOPT_SSL_VERIFYPEER не работает в моем случае?

...